Cast
Lee Jung-jae as Park Pyong-ho; Jung Woo-sung as Kim Jung-do; Jeon Hye-jin as Bang Ju-kyung; Heo Sung-tae as Jang Chul-sung; Go Youn-jung as Cho Yoo-jung; Kim Jong-soo as Director Ahn; Jeong Man-sik as Yang Bo-sung; Lim Hyung-kook as Transposer
About Hunt
After a high-ranking North Korean official requests asylum, KCIA Foreign Unit chief Park Pyong-ho and Domestic Unit chief Kim Jung-do are tasked with uncovering a North Korean spy, known as Donglim, who is deeply embedded within their agency. When the spy begins leaking top secret intel that could jeopardize national security, the two units are each assigned to investigate each other.
